Plant Operator - Parks and Gardens

(Environment and Planning )

Upper Lachlan Shire Council

Join us in keeping our community beautiful!

Are you passionate about working outdoors and contributing to the care and maintenance of local parks, gardens, and facilities?

Upper Lachlan Shire Council is looking for a dedicated Plant Operator - Parks and Gardens to be a vital part of our Environment and Planning team. In this hands-on role, you'll play a key role in maintaining Council assets and infrastructure with a focus on safety, customer service, and community pride.

What You'll Do:

  • Undertake general parks and gardens maintenance duties including but not limited to weeding, planting, mulching, mowing, pruning, disease/pest control, irrigation, watering, playground inspection and maintenance
  • Ensure consistent delivery of the highest level of customer service
  • Ensure our open spaces & associated amenities are maintained and improved to a high standard.
  • Operate and maintain small to medium plant and equipment, ensuring all work is conducted safely and efficiently
  • Uphold Council's values of sustainability, integrity, respect, and professionalism in all tasks
  • Provide exceptional service to our community, ensuring public spaces remain clean, safe, and welcoming

What You'll Bring:

  • Contemporary experience in Horticulture, or substantial contemporary experience in a similar role, coupled with ongoing professional development to support contemporary knowledge
  • Class C Driver's License
  • Proven ability to operate, maintain and clean mowers (push & ride on types), brush cutters, chippers, chain saws, leaf blowers, leaf sucking equipment, and edger's or similar
  • Able to competently operate and safely drive and maintain vehicles and plant
  • Strong teamwork skills and commitment to safety and environmental standards

What's on Offer

Salary range from $60,457 to $67,632 plus super, depending on skills, experience and qualifications.

Why Join Us?

  • Opportunity for skill development and career progression within Council
  • Contribute to projects that directly enhance our community's environment and quality of life
  • Be part of a supportive team that values hard work, respect, and dedication
  • 9 day fortnight with RDO
  • Gunning and Crookwell work locations
